Ghostface Killah's '36 Seasons' Revenge Concept Album Out December 9, 2014
New York, NY (Top40 Charts/ Tommy Boy) On December 9th, Ghostface will release his latest project, a revenge concept album, entitled 36 Seasons.The album was produced by The Revelations, a Brooklyn-based soul band/production team. They were joined on select tracks by The 45 King, Fizzy Womack (a/k/a Lil Fame of M.O.P) and Malik Abdul-Rahmaan.

Today, Tommy Boy is making available "Blood on the Streets" for streaming via Youtube. This is the fourth and final song they will be pre-releasing from the album. This song features AZ, who on the 36 Seasons album plays the character of a rogue police officer who has double-crossed Starks. This track was produced by The 45 King with The Revelations.



The album will be released on CD and all digital formats by pioneering NYC hip hop label, Tommy Boy. '36 Seasons' track list with production credits:
1. The Battlefield [GFK / Kool G Rap / AZ / Tre Williams]
Produced by Fizzy Womack and The Revelations
2. Love Don't Live Here No More [GFK / Kandace Springs]
Produced by Malik Abdul-Rahmaan and The Revelations
3. Here I Go Again [GFK / AZ / Rell]
Produced by Fizzy Womack and The Revelations
4. Loyalty [Kool G Rap / Nems]
Produced by The Revelations
5. It's A Thin Line Between Love And Hate [The Revelations]
Produced by The Revelations
6. The Dog's of War [GFK / Shawn Wigs / Kool G Rap]
Produced by The Revelations
7. Emergency Procedure [GFK / Pharoahe Monch]
Produced by The Revelations
8. Double Cross [GFK / AZ]
Produced by The Revelations
9. Bamboo's Lament [Kandace Springs]
Produced by The Revelations
10. Pieces of the Puzzle [GFK / AZ]
Produced The Revelations
11. Homicide [GFK / Nems / Shawn Wigs]
Produced by Malik Abdul-Rahmaan and The Revelations
12. Blood in the Streets [GFK / AZ]
Produced by The 45 King and The Revelations
13. Call My Name [GFK]
Produced by The Revelations
14. I Love You For All Seasons [The Revelations]
Produced by The Revelations
Album Produced by The Revelations with Andrew Kelley, Daniel Schlett and Fizzy Womack
Recorded and Mixed by Daniel Schlett at Strange Weather, Brooklyn, NY
